At the Odyssey Arena in Belfast, Northern Ireland, welterweight Michael Jennings (35-2, 17 KOs) returned to the ring for the first time since his crushing knockout loss to Miguel Cotto back in February. He semed to gain back some confidence by stopping previously undefeated Willie Thompson (6-1-1) in the fourth round.

Jennings came out a bit cautious in the first two rounds, boxing and moving. He began to step it up in the third by becoming more active, and let his hands fly in the fourth. A right hand in the fourth sent Thompson down pretty hard. The fight was quickly waved off by the ref.
